From 9b64b9ecee6d6aa3fe26c9ebdf7f1786ce7a4f5d Mon Sep 17 00:00:00 2001 From: Loic Blot Date: Thu, 23 Oct 2014 13:26:36 +0000 Subject: [PATCH] Catch the contactManager exception. Need user test --- appinfo/ocsmsapp.php |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/appinfo/ocsmsapp.php b/appinfo/ocsmsapp.php index 2cb3715..e2560c5 100644 --- a/appinfo/ocsmsapp.php +++ b/appinfo/ocsmsapp.php @@ -108,7 +108,14 @@ class OcSmsApp extends App { return; } - $result = $cm->search('',array('FN')); + $result = array(); + try { + $result = $cm->search('',array('FN')); + } catch (Exception $e) { + // If contact manager failed, avoid the issue + return; + } + foreach ($result as $r) { if (isset ($r["TEL"])) { $phoneIds = $r["TEL"];